DESCRIPTION:Linear recurrence sequences (such as the Fibonacci numbers)\np
 ermeate a vast number of areas of mathematics and computer science\n(in pa
 rticular: program termination and probabilistic verification)\,\nand also 
 have many applications in other fields such as economics\,\ntheoretical bi
 ology\, and statistical physics. In this talk\, I will\nfocus on three fun
 damental decision problems for linear recurrence\nsequences\, namely the S
 kolem Problem (does the sequence have a zero?)\,\nthe Positivity Problem (
 are all terms of the sequence positive?)\, and\nthe Ultimate Positivity Pr
 oblem (are all but finitely many terms of\nthe sequence positive?).
